Piling repair services involve assessing and restoring the foundational supports that hold up a structure. Over time, piles-long columns driven into the ground to support buildings-may experience damage or deterioration due to factors such as soil movement, moisture infiltration, or age-related wear. Repair methods can include replacing damaged piles, reinforcing existing supports, or installing additional piles to stabilize the foundation. These services are essential for maintaining the structural integrity of a property and preventing further issues related to foundation instability.

Addressing foundation problems caused by compromised piles helps prevent a range of structural concerns. Common signs that indicate the need for piling repair include uneven flooring, visible cracks in walls or ceilings, and doors or windows that no longer open or close properly. If left unaddressed, damaged piles can lead to more severe issues like settling or shifting of the entire structure, which may result in costly repairs or safety hazards. Piling repair services aim to resolve these issues by restoring the stability of the foundation, thereby supporting the overall safety and longevity of the property.

Properties that typically require piling repair services include residential homes, especially those built on challenging soil conditions or older foundations. Commercial buildings, such as warehouses or office complexes, often rely on deep foundation supports that may need reinforcement over time. Additionally, structures like bridges, retaining walls, and certain industrial facilities may also utilize piles and benefit from professional repair services when signs of deterioration appear. These services help ensure that various types of properties maintain their structural soundness and comply with safety standards.

The overview below groups typical Piling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Clarendon Hills,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Assessment - Conducting a foundation assessment for piling repairs typically costs between $300 and $1,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. These evaluations help identify the extent of damage and necessary repairs.

Piling Replacement - Replacing damaged or deteriorated pilings gener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,000 per piling, with costs influenced by pile size, depth, and accessibility. Larger or more difficult-to-reach areas may increase expenses.

Underpinning Services - Underpinning for piling stabilization can cost approximately $2,000 to $5,000 per pier, depending on the scope and soil conditions. This process reinforces existing foundations to prevent further settling.

Repair Material Costs - The materials used for piling repairs, such as concrete or steel, typically add $200 to $600 per pile, varying by material type and project size. Material costs are a significant factor in overall repair expenses.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of pile fo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ible settlement or tilting of structures.

How long does pile repair typ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age and the repair method, with some projects completing within a few days and others taking longer.

Are pile repairs disruptive to property use? Repair work can cause some disruptions, but experienced contractors often coordinate schedules to minimize inconvenience.

What methods are used for pile repair services? Techniques may include underpinning, pile jacking, or replacement, depending on the specific issues and site conditions.
